Comment:
The `AdminSite` is already implementing the `never_cache` wrapper around
its views. If is a bug with not caching *that* should be reported. There
is no reason to document something that already exists :) Please open a
new ticket describing the issue you are seeing with `AdminSite`'s usage of
`never_cache` (or lack of).
